Abstract
A container having a childproof safety device is provided. The container has a container body with a container opening, comprising a container closure for the container opening, said closure being movable from a closed to an open position, and comprising a removable tamper-proof element. A child safety device that comprises an actuating element is associated with the container closure. The invention is characterized in that the tamper-proof element blocks movement of at least a portion of the actuating element and in that after the tamper-proof element is removed at least a portion of the actuating element is movable from a first position, in which the container closure is secured, to a second position, in which the container closure is not secured.

(11) The container closure 4 shown in the embodiment has a base 13 in each case. A sealing portion 14 is arranged on said base 13. The sealing portion 14 is annular-shaped. It is arranged in such a way that it extends a distance into the container body 2 when the container closure 4 is located in the closed position. The sealing portion 4 is then positioned on the inner side of the container body 2 in a sealing manner. In addition, the base 13 has an outward-facing rim section 15. This may in particular be formed as a grip portion that can be gripped by fingers for opening.
(12) The container closure 4 shown has further a desiccant chamber 16, in which a desiccant (not shown), such as silica gel, can be accommodated. The container closure 4 further has a resilient element 17 to reduce movements of objects accommodated in the container body 2. The container 1 is suitable in particular for tablets, such as effervescent tablets.
